| This is the first song on Led Zeppelin's debut album. |
| Jimmy Page passed his guitar through a Leslie Speaker to create a swirling effect. The Leslie contains a rotating paddle and was designed for organs, but some musicians used it to process guitars and vocals. Eric Clapton used it on "Badge." |
| John Bonham established his skill pounding the bass drum pedal on this, an effect many drummers tried to copy. |
| Led Zeppelin played this at their live shows until 1970. |
| Page put microphones all over the studio to capture a live sound when they recorded this. |
